Bangkok-headquartered Weerawong, Chinnavat & Partners has appointed capital markets and corporate acquisitions expert Khemajit Choomwattana as a partner from local firm LS Horizon. 

Choomwattana had an 11-year stint with LS Horizon, where he was a partner in its corporate real estate practice group. 

He acts for public and private companies on strategic transactions and has worked on domestic and international offerings. He also advises major clients in the establishment or capital increases of several major property funds for public offering (PFPOs), a structure similar to real estate investment trusts (REITs).  

Weerawong now has a total of 16 partners and 80 associates.
